What each one does

General Writing

  • Writes professional content in clean markdown format with proper structure
  • Automatically incorporates research sources and adds proper citations throughout
  • Creates tables and graphs using mermaid when presenting data or comparisons
  • Ensures all citations link back to real sources and appear in relevant contexts
  • Adapts language and tone to match your needs while maintaining professional quality

News Writing

  • Collects and organizes source materials with fact-checking records and verification status
  • Writes news articles using inverted pyramid structure with proper headlines and leads
  • Fact-checks key claims against multiple sources and flags unverified information
  • Formats content for readability with consistent styling, proper citations, and scannable structure
  • Performs pre-publication review for accuracy, legal compliance, and language quality
